Ingredients


– 1 pound flank steak
– 1 tablespoon soy sauce
– 1 tablespoon fish sauce
– 1 tablespoon lime juice
– 1 tablespoon brown sugar
– 1 garlic clove, minced
– 1 teaspoon red chili flakes (adjust to taste)
– 1 large cucumber, sliced into rounds
– 1 cup mixed greens (e.g., cilantro, mint, basil)
– 1/4 cup crushed peanuts (for garnish)
– 1 lime, cut into wedges (for serving)

Step-by-Step Instructions


Creating Thai Beef Salad Cucumber Bites is a simple process when you follow these steps:
1. Marinate the Steak: In a bowl, combine soy sauce, fish sauce, lime juice, brown sugar, minced garlic, and red chili flakes. Add the flank steak, ensuring it’s well-coated. Let it marinate for at least 15 minutes.
2. Cook the Steak: Preheat a grill or skillet over medium-high heat. Cook the marinated steak for about 5 minutes on each side, or until it reaches your desired doneness. Remove from heat and let it rest for a few minutes.
3. Slice the Steak: Once rested, slice the steak thinly against the grain. This ensures tenderness in each bite.
4. Prepare the Cucumbers: While the steak is resting, slice the cucumber into thick rounds. These will serve as the base for your bites.
5. Assemble the Bites: On each cucumber slice, place a few pieces of the sliced steak. Top with a small handful of mixed greens.
6. Garnish: Sprinkle crushed peanuts over each assembled bite for added crunch and flavor.
7. Serve with Lime Wedges: Arrange the cucumber bites on a serving platter and add lime wedges for squeezing over the top just before eating.

Additional Tips


– Use Fresh Herbs: Fresh herbs like cilantro, mint, and basil elevate the flavors in Thai Beef Salad Cucumber Bites. Always opt for fresh over dried.
– Experiment with Spice: Adjust the level of red chili flakes based on your spice preference. You can start with less and add more as needed.
– Choose the Right Beef: Flank steak is ideal for this recipe, but you can also use sirloin or ribeye for a different flavor and texture.
– Prepare Ahead: You can marinate the beef a few hours in advance to enhance the flavors further. Just remember to let it come to room temperature before cooking.
– Presentation Matters: Use a colorful platter to make your bites visually appealing. Garnish with extra herbs and lime wedges for a pop of color.

Recipe Variation


Feel free to customize these Thai Beef Salad Cucumber Bites! Here are some variations to consider:
1. Chicken Alternative: Substitute flank steak with grilled chicken breast for a lighter option.
2. Vegetarian Version: Replace the beef with marinated tofu or tempeh, and use soy sauce to enhance the flavor.
3. Add Fruits: Incorporate thin slices of mango or pineapple for a sweet contrast to the savory beef.
4. Spicy Twist: For those who love heat, add fresh sliced jalapeños on top of the beef slices.
5. Different Sauces: Experiment with a peanut sauce or a spicy sriracha dressing to drizzle over the top.

Freezing and Storage


Storage: Store any leftover cucumber bites in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They are best consumed within 1-2 days for optimal freshness.
Freezing: While it’s not recommended to freeze assembled cucumber bites, you can freeze the marinated beef separately. Thaw in the refrigerator before cooking.

Frequently Asked Questions


Can I use other vegetables instead of cucumbers?
Yes, you can try using endive leaves or lettuce cups as a base for the beef salad bites.
What can I serve alongside these bites at a party?
These bites pair well with spring rolls, Thai chicken wings, or a light soup to create a cohesive Thai-themed menu.
How do I know when the steak is cooked to my liking?
Using a meat thermometer is the best way to check. Aim for 130°F for medium-rare and 145°F for medium.
Can I make these bites gluten-free?
Absolutely! Use gluten-free soy sauce or tamari in the marinade for a gluten-free version.
What if I don’t have fish sauce?
If you don’t have fish sauce, you can substitute it with soy sauce or coconut aminos for a similar umami flavor.
